This is the codeAbility Sharing Platform! Learn more about the codeAbility Sharing Platform.

Skip to content
Snippets Groups Projects

merge development into master

Merged Eduard Frankford requested to merge development into master
Viewing commit 871b18a8
Show latest version
1 file
+ 49
49
Compare changes
  • Side-by-side
  • Inline
@@ -45,7 +45,7 @@ services:
options:
max-size: 50m
depends_on:
- keycloak
# - keycloak
- sharing_mysql
# - sharing_elasticsearch
networks:
@@ -68,54 +68,54 @@ services:
restart: always
networks:
- backend
postgres:
image: postgres
volumes:
- postgres_data:/var/lib/postgresql/data
logging:
options:
max-size: 50m
environment:
- POSTGRES_DB=keycloak
- POSTGRES_USER=${POSTGRES_USER_KEYCLOAK}
- POSTGRES_PASSWORD=${POSTGRES_PASSWORD}
- PGDATA=/var/lib/postgresql/data/pgdata
restart: always
networks:
- backend
- frontend
depends_on:
- sharing_mysql
keycloak:
image: quay.io/keycloak/keycloak:18.0.2-legacy
environment:
- DB_VENDOR=POSTGRES
- DB_ADDR=postgres
- DB_DATABASE=keycloak
- DB_USER=${POSTGRES_USER_KEYCLOAK}
- DB_SCHEMA=public
- DB_PASSWORD=${POSTGRES_PASSWORD}
- KEYCLOAK_USER=${KEYCLOAK_USER}
- KEYCLOAK_PASSWORD=${KEYCLOAK_PASSWORD}
- PROXY_ADDRESS_FORWARDING=true
- GITSEARCH_PATH=$GITSEARCH_PATH
# Uncomment the line below if you want to specify JDBC parameters. The parameter below is just an example, and it shouldn't be used in production without knowledge. It is highly recommended that you read the PostgreSQL JDBC driver documentation in order to use it.
#JDBC_PARAMS: "ssl=true"
ports:
- 8082:8080
logging:
options:
max-size: 50m
restart: always
volumes:
- $GITSEARCH_PATH/src/main/resources/keycloak-theme/themes/gitsearch:/opt/jboss/keycloak/themes/gitsearch
#- /home/contDeploy/gitsearch2/gitsearch/src/main/resources/keycloak-theme/themes/gitsearch:/opt/jboss/keycloak/themes/gitsearch
# - ../resources/keycloak-theme/configuration:/opt/jboss/keycloak/standalone/configuration
depends_on:
- postgres
networks:
- backend
- frontend
# postgres:
# image: postgres
# volumes:
# - postgres_data:/var/lib/postgresql/data
# logging:
# options:
# max-size: 50m
# environment:
# - POSTGRES_DB=keycloak
# - POSTGRES_USER=${POSTGRES_USER_KEYCLOAK}
# - POSTGRES_PASSWORD=${POSTGRES_PASSWORD}
# - PGDATA=/var/lib/postgresql/data/pgdata
# restart: always
# networks:
# - backend
# - frontend
# depends_on:
# - sharing_mysql
# keycloak:
# image: quay.io/keycloak/keycloak:18.0.2-legacy
# environment:
# - DB_VENDOR=POSTGRES
# - DB_ADDR=postgres
# - DB_DATABASE=keycloak
# - DB_USER=${POSTGRES_USER_KEYCLOAK}
# - DB_SCHEMA=public
# - DB_PASSWORD=${POSTGRES_PASSWORD}
# - KEYCLOAK_USER=${KEYCLOAK_USER}
# - KEYCLOAK_PASSWORD=${KEYCLOAK_PASSWORD}
# - PROXY_ADDRESS_FORWARDING=true
# - GITSEARCH_PATH=$GITSEARCH_PATH
# # Uncomment the line below if you want to specify JDBC parameters. The parameter below is just an example, and it shouldn't be used in production without knowledge. It is highly recommended that you read the PostgreSQL JDBC driver documentation in order to use it.
# #JDBC_PARAMS: "ssl=true"
# ports:
# - 8082:8080
# logging:
# options:
# max-size: 50m
# restart: always
# volumes:
# - $GITSEARCH_PATH/src/main/resources/keycloak-theme/themes/gitsearch:/opt/jboss/keycloak/themes/gitsearch
# #- /home/contDeploy/gitsearch2/gitsearch/src/main/resources/keycloak-theme/themes/gitsearch:/opt/jboss/keycloak/themes/gitsearch
# # - ../resources/keycloak-theme/configuration:/opt/jboss/keycloak/standalone/configuration
# depends_on:
# - postgres
# networks:
# - backend
# - frontend
docker-hoster:
image: dvdarias/docker-hoster
volumes: